Transaction 870839a3c24a687256b67609c144b12c65a4058aa541f66ff5bf29697add46aa

1 Input
2 Outputs
  • 870839a3c24a687256b67609c144b12c65a4058aa541f66ff5bf29697add46aa:0
  • value  508009
    address  bc1q8wyhd5wc8cycdcp2avf3d7g8v7cpt295skhxe0
  • 870839a3c24a687256b67609c144b12c65a4058aa541f66ff5bf29697add46aa:1
  • value  300938
    address  36APc8jz5JTAJWspQnziTN2aNnJ2Bh5bAQ